Marriage
A good marriage, like any partnership, meant subordinating one's own needs to that of the other's, in the expectation that the other will do the same.
- Nicholas Sparks
Oh, Lizzy! Do anything rather than marry without affection.
- Jane Austen
Marriage was not the combination of two entities into one; it was instead the creation of a third entity whose sole purpose was to soothe and inspire the two individuals.
- Christian Cantrell
Become the kind of person the kind of person you would like to marry would like to marry.
- Douglas Wilson
A long marriage is two people trying to dance a duet and two solos at the same time.
- Anne Taylor Fleming
Some marriages are made in heaven, but they all have to be maintained on earth.
- Debbie Macomber
When women hold off from marrying men, we call it independence. When men hold off from marrying women, we call it fear of commitment.
- Warren Farrell
